New Palapa Dangdut Koplo 2 is not for the purist. If you want the golden-era Rhoma with strings, flutes, and slow cengkok , listen to the originals. However, if you want to see an aging icon successfully (if chaotically) bridge the gap to a new generation, this album is a fascinating artifact.

Koplo enthusiasts, Rhoma completists, people who enjoy high-BPM workouts, DJs looking to clear a dancefloor of elders. Who will hate this: Dangdut purists, fans of acoustic arrangements, anyone who believes tempo should not exceed 130 BPM. album lagu rhoma irama new palapa dangdut koplo 2

Rhoma Irama is 76 years old (as of this review). The fact that he is making music this loud, this fast, and this controversial is a victory in itself. New Palapa Dangdut Koplo 2 proves that even the King can learn new tricks—even if those tricks sound like a motorcycle engine revving over a mosque prayer. Artist: Rhoma Irama (with Soneta Group) Genre: Dangdat Koplo, Dangdut Remix, Electronic Dangdut Vibe: Energetic, Experimental, High-BPM The Context: A Legend Adapts to the Koplo Era Rhoma Irama, the "Voice of the Moslem" and undisputed King of Dangdut, has spent decades preaching morality and struggle through the slow, orchestral groove of classic Dangdut. However, the Indonesian music landscape has shifted. The rise of Dangdut Koplo —a faster, more percussive, often electronically driven subgenre popularized by younger acts like Via Vallen and Nella Kharisma—presented a challenge.
